Technical Assessments for Hiring Success

Learn how technical assessment tests evaluate skills, improve recruitment, and ensure the right tech hires.

Introduction

As technology continues to shape every industry, the definition of a high-quality product must evolve. Technical assessment tests are now essential in evaluating skills, improving product quality, and ensuring safety and performance.

In this blog post, we’ll explore how technical assessments play a critical role in successful project execution, effective hiring, and long-term organizational success.


What Are Technical Assessment Tests?

Technical assessment tests evaluate a candidate’s technical knowledge, aptitude, and problem-solving abilities. These tests help employers make informed hiring decisions quickly and objectively.

Technical testing illustration

Technical assessments come in various forms:

  • Coding assignments
  • Online quizzes
  • Technical simulations
  • Problem-solving challenges

They are commonly used during recruitment to verify a candidate’s hands-on ability, going beyond resumes and interviews to demonstrate real-world technical competency.


Why Are Technical Assessments Crucial in Hiring?

Technical assessments ensure that a candidate possesses the practical knowledge required for a role. A well-structured test reveals insights into:

  • Core technical skills
  • Logical reasoning
  • Communication and collaboration abilities

Interview with candidate

Assessments also help hiring managers:

  • Reduce bias in hiring
  • Increase efficiency in screening large candidate pools
  • Confirm technical fit for the role

Ultimately, they reduce hiring risks and ensure long-term job performance.


What Is Technical Skills Testing Software?

Technical skills testing software automates the assessment process, enabling companies to efficiently evaluate technical candidates.

Using assessment software

These platforms offer:

  • Custom coding environments
  • Language-specific challenges
  • Analytical and aptitude tests
  • Instant feedback and scoring

They are ideal for roles in IT, engineering, software development, and data science.


Understanding Technical Assessments

A technical assessment is a structured evaluation used to measure a candidate’s proficiency in technical subjects.

Technical report review

Assessments typically include:

  • Multiple-choice questions
  • Hands-on coding exercises
  • Real-world problem scenarios

They are used in both recruitment and internal evaluations to ensure team members meet technical performance standards.


Top 6 Technical Skills Assessment Test Tools

Here are six trusted tools employers use to assess technical proficiency:

Assessment platforms

  1. Criteria Cognitive Aptitude Test (CCAT) – Measures problem-solving, logic, and learning ability.
  2. PI Cognitive Assessment – Tests reasoning and decision-making under pressure.
  3. Hogan Assessment Suite (HAS) – Evaluates interpersonal behavior and risk-taking tendencies.
  4. Caliper Profile – Assesses motivation, personality traits, and job fit.
  5. Microsoft Technical Assessment (MTA) – Tests foundational IT and programming skills.
  6. IT Pre-Employment Assessment (ITPEA) – Evaluates technical support, software skills, and system troubleshooting.

Streamlining High-Volume Hiring

With the right automation tools, companies can manage high volumes of applicants more effectively.

Streamlined recruitment process

Use the following to reduce time-to-hire:

  • Applicant Tracking Systems (ATS)
  • AI-powered screening
  • Automated scheduling and scoring

Maintaining a strong employer brand and providing a positive candidate experience is key.


Aligning Candidates with Roles and Culture

Beyond skills, employers must consider candidate alignment with company values and team dynamics.

Ask:

  • How does this candidate’s work ethic align with our mission?
  • Can they contribute positively to our team culture?

Conduct behavioral interviews, request past work examples, and gather references to confirm long-term fit.


Using a coding platform

Here are three platforms that make evaluating technical skills easier and more accurate:

1. Codility

Assesses coding skills across levels using real-world scenarios and task automation.

2. HackerRank

Offers pre-built challenges in data structures, algorithms, and system design for various tech roles.

3. Devskiller

Provides real-time coding environments with customizable tasks aligned to job requirements.


The 6 Best Technical Screening Tools

Top screening tools

  1. CodeSignal – Customizable coding tasks and real-time assessments with automated grading.
  2. CodeFights – Competitive coding challenges for testing core programming skills.
  3. Codility – Popular for large-scale hiring pipelines with detailed candidate analytics.
  4. CodinGame – Offers gamified coding environments to engage and assess technical depth.
  5. Mettl – Comprehensive assessments for roles in AI, programming, and data science.
  6. HackerRank – Covers various technical areas with collaboration and interview features.

Types of Technical Assessment Tests

Different technical test types

Employers can choose from a wide range of technical test types, including:

Programming Tests

Evaluate knowledge of coding languages (Java, Python, C++), algorithms, and frameworks.

Networking Tests

Cover IP protocols, routing, network security, and configuration management.

Database Tests

Test knowledge of SQL, data modeling, indexing, and query optimization.

Security Tests

Assess understanding of encryption, vulnerability testing, and secure system design.

Mobile Development Tests

Examine skills in iOS/Android development, mobile UI/UX, and app integration.


Take-Home Coding Challenges

Take-home challenge

Take-home coding tasks allow candidates to demonstrate problem-solving and creativity in a pressure-free setting.

Best practices:

  • Define clear requirements
  • Allow realistic timelines
  • Request clean code and documentation

This method gives recruiters a more accurate view of real-world technical performance.


What Do Technical Tests Cover?

Areas covered in tests

Common areas include:

  • Coding and debugging
  • Software engineering practices
  • System architecture and database design
  • UI/UX principles
  • Cloud computing
  • Algorithmic thinking

Some assessments also test soft skills like communication, adaptability, and collaboration.


Questions to Ask in Technical Assessments

Asking technical questions

Key questions to include:

  1. What coding languages have you worked with?
  2. Can you explain a recent technical challenge you solved?
  3. How do you approach debugging?
  4. What’s your experience with version control systems?
  5. How do you ensure your code is secure and efficient?

Use these questions to supplement test results and evaluate cultural fit and learning agility.


Conclusion

Technical assessment tests are no longer optional—they’re essential tools for building strong teams and successful projects. By using the right tools, designing purposeful assessments, and evaluating both technical and soft skills, employers can confidently hire top talent.

Whether you’re screening candidates, onboarding new team members, or launching a new product, incorporating robust technical assessments will help you build with confidence, reduce risk, and innovate more effectively.


Dimitri
By Dimitri
Published: 2023-02-23
technical testing